What is the difference between an actual type and declared type variable?

I believe a declared type is the type used when first declaring a variable. And the actual type is the type that the variable is actually assigned, which could be the declared type or any subtype of that type. So given GeometricObject shape = new Triangle(); GeometricObject is the declared type and Triangle is the actual type. To demonstrate this more clearly the following statements are all correct. GeometricObject shape; // shape declared to be a GeometricObject shape = new Triangle(); // actual type assigned = Triangle shape = new Square(); // now shape refers to a Square object This is the basis of polymorphism. It allows you to write methods which have for parameters more general types but are able to handle subtypes differently. This makes your code more general and reusable.


How do you type a star in Photoshop?

You can draw a star, choose Custom Shape Tool from Tools pallete then find star shape by pressing little triangle next to Shape: which is below in Options bar below menus. When you press triangle next to Shape: new fly-out window will appear with custom shapes, double click any shape to select it and close fly-out window then click on canvas in Photoshop and drag to draw your shape. If you do not see star shape click on triangle in upper right corner of fly-out menu and choose All from drop-down list.

Do you add or subtract with area?

If you are solving for area of a basic shape, you multiply and follow formulasi.e. square = L^2 rectangle = L*W Circle = (pi)r^2 Triangle = .5BH etc.If you are solving the area for a complex shape, such as a square, rectangle, and triangle conjoined, you add the areas of each individual shape.You will only ever subtract if trying to find a new area after cutting out a shape from it (which won't be done until later maths)
